Clear and Simple Introduction to LDR
LDR stands for Low Dynamic Range. It describes how much light detail an image, video, or display can show at one time. In simple terms, LDR shows a smaller range between dark areas and bright areas. This means shadows can look flat, and highlights can lose detail.
You use LDR more than you think. Most standard photos, older videos, basic screens, and common image files rely on LDR. Even now, with newer formats available, LDR still plays a strong role in daily content.
What Dynamic Range Means in Simple Terms
Dynamic range measures the difference between the darkest and brightest parts of an image or scene.
A scene with a wide dynamic range shows deep shadows and bright highlights at the same time. A scene with a low dynamic range shows fewer details at the extremes.
Imagine standing outside on a sunny day. The sky looks bright. The shadows under trees look dark. Your eyes can see both clearly. A camera using LDR cannot always do that. It must choose which part to show well.

How LDR Works in Images
In images, LDR usually stores light values within a narrow range. Most LDR images use 8 bits per color channel. This gives a total of about 16 million colors. That sounds like a lot, but it still limits how light values spread across an image.
Common LDR image formats include:
- JPEG
- PNG
- GIF
These formats work well for standard viewing. They load fast and show correctly on most screens.

LDR in Video Content
LDR also applies to video. Standard video formats use a limited light range.
Most older and standard video uses:
- Rec. 709 color space
- 8-bit depth
- Limited brightness range
This setup works well for normal viewing. It keeps file sizes manageable. It also ensures playback on many devices.

LDR and Compression
Compression affects LDR content strongly.
When you compress an LDR image:
- Highlights can band
- Shadows can show noise
- Gradients can break
This is why aggressive compression harms image quality more in LDR than you expect.
LDR and Bit Depth Explained Simply
Bit depth controls how many steps exist between dark and bright.
LDR usually uses:
- 8-bit depth
This gives 256 steps per color channel.
That sounds fine, but when light spreads unevenly, those steps can show visible jumps.
